Lecturers of the Faculty of Psychology UNDIP Provided Personal Competency Training to Increase Optimism at SMA Negeri 4 Semarang

Implementation of the Tri Dharma of Higher Education for lecturers is not only education and training but also providing community service or dedication to the community. The Faculty of Psychology, Diponegoro University, designed and implemented community service program activities, especially for teenage students at SMA Negeri 4 Semarang in August 2023.

Teenagers are chosen as activity targets because they are at an age full of stress and storms. Many challenges must be faced, which require teenagers to be able to adapt to all changes, a flood of information that needs to be filtered, and intense competition to be successful. In line with the changes that occur among teenagers, they are also faced with various challenges that must be met in order to achieve satisfaction, happiness and acceptance from the environment.

Not all teenagers can fulfill these tasks well. According to Hurlock (1973), teenagers experience two problems in fulfilling these tasks, namely, personal problems and problems typical of teenagers. Various challenges faced by teenagers make optimism an essential aspect that teenagers should have. One strategy to increase youth optimism is to stimulate youth self-competence through youth self-competence training in this service program.

This community service aims to provide youth self-competence training to increase optimism in teenagers. Adolescent self-competence training was chosen because various adolescent problems today are vulnerable to forming adolescent personalities who are indifferent to the future and less optimistic about themselves. After participating in this training activity, teenagers will be able to determine the goals they want and make every effort to achieve them. Apart from that, entrepreneurship material is provided with the aim of strengthening the spirit of entrepreneurship from an early age so that later, it will be able to open up employment opportunities for many people.

The training activity was carried out for 120 minutes with two material briefing sessions by Diponegoro University Psychology lecturers. In the first session, Dra. Darosy Endah Hyosyamina, M.Pd. provided material related to teenage problems and their handling, and in the second session, Endah Mujiasih, S.Psi., M.Si. delivered material on strengthening youth competency with entrepreneurship. The activities ended with questionnaires given to students of SMA Negeri 4 Semarang.

“The training went smoothly with good enthusiasm from all participants. Students listen carefully to the material given because it feels relevant to the conditions they are experiencing during adolescence. Teenagers seriously answered the questions asked during the training from the Community Service Team,” said Dinie, Head of the Community Service Team. The students were enthusiastic about participating in training activities and felt the benefits of the evaluation forms that had been distributed and filled in by the students.

The community service team of the Faculty of Psychology Undip hopes that in the future, it can be implemented regularly in every school so that students who feel they have no aspirations or goals in life can gain enlightenment and be optimistic about a bright future. Furthermore, developments in the times with various technological advances have a direct influence on adolescent problems, so similar training is needed to strengthen the potential of adolescents.
